4552: [Tjoi2016&Heoi2016]排序 Description 在2016年,佳媛姐姐喜欢上了数字序列。因而他经常研究关于序列的一些奇奇怪怪的问题,现在他在研究一个难题 ,需要你来帮助他。这个难题是这样子的:给出一个1到n的全排列,现在对这个全排列序列进行m次局部排序,排 序分为两种 ...
分类:
编程语言 时间:
2019-07-30 21:30:55
阅读次数:
106
(2)两个数相加 (3)摄氏度转为华摄氏度 (4)输出圆的半径和面积 (5) 判断年份是否为闰年,是输出闰年,否则是平年 (6)判断一个数是否为水仙花 ...
分类:
编程语言 时间:
2019-07-30 21:32:17
阅读次数:
108
题目:随机生成一个长度为 10 的整数类型的数组,例如 [2, 10, 3, 4, 5, 11, 10, 11, 20],将其排列成一个新数组,要求新数组形式如下,例如 [[2, 3, 4, 5], [10, 11], [20]]。答案: function formArray(arr) { cons... ...
分类:
编程语言 时间:
2019-07-30 21:36:55
阅读次数:
127
Java 指令重排java 指令重排package com.feshfans;/** * 用来演示指令重排 * 指令重排会发生在两个阶段: * 1. 编译期(jvm 加载字节码时) * 2. cpu 执行期 * 但对于单线程来说,不管发生怎样的重排,都必须保持与源代码一致的输出结果(As-If-Se... ...
分类:
编程语言 时间:
2019-07-30 21:37:41
阅读次数:
189
一、Python (一)介绍 Python是一种计算机程序设计语言。是一种面向对象的动态类型语言,最初被设计用于编写自动化脚本(shell),随着版本的不断更新和语言新功能的添加,越来越多被用于独立的、大型项目的开发。IPython是一种基于Python的交互式解释器。相较于原生的Python Sh ...
分类:
编程语言 时间:
2019-07-30 21:39:39
阅读次数:
166
一、Python的历史 1.1989年圣诞节:Guido von Rossum开始写Python语言的编译器。 2.1991年2月:第一个Python编译器(同时也是解释器)诞生,它是用C语言实现的(后面又出现了Java和C#实现的版本Jython和IronPython,以及PyPy、Brython ...
分类:
编程语言 时间:
2019-07-30 21:40:22
阅读次数:
114
一、简单的客户端与服务器交互(客户端向服务器发送数据,服务器将数据再返回给客户端) 服务端 * 1、创建服务器 指定端口 ServerSocket(int port) * 2、接收客户端连接 阻塞时 * 3、发送数据 * 接收多个客户端 Mulityserver.java 客户端 Client.ja ...
分类:
编程语言 时间:
2019-07-30 21:44:21
阅读次数:
121
Python历史事件 1989 年 ——— 荷兰人吉多·范罗苏姆决心开发一个新的脚本解释程序; 1991 年 ——— 第一个用C语言实现的Python编译器诞生,Python 的代码对外公布,版本为 0.9.0; 1994 年 ——— Python 1.0诞生; 2000 年 ——— Python ...
分类:
编程语言 时间:
2019-07-30 21:46:37
阅读次数:
124
用户线程和守护线程 用户线程 用户线程执行完,jvm退出。守护线程还是可以跑的 用户线程优先权 例子 java package com.java.javabase.thread.base; import lombok.extern.slf4j.Slf4j; @Slf4j public class P ...
分类:
编程语言 时间:
2019-07-30 21:48:33
阅读次数:
129
|--需求说明 1、要求生成任意长度的验证码 2、验证码要求包含大小写英文字母和数字 |--实现方式 采用随机数的方式,分别在数字,大小写英文字母里面抽取字符,抽取次数由for循环控制 |--代码内容 1 package com.work.work3; 2 3 /** 4 * @auther::95 ...
分类:
编程语言 时间:
2019-07-30 21:50:35
阅读次数:
144
[TOC] 1. 数据类型 1.1 什么是数据类型 数据类型就是指变量值的不同类型。 1.2 数据类型分类 数据类型可分为以下几类: 数字类型 字符串类型 列表类型 字典类型 布尔类型 2. 数字类型 2.1 整型(int) 作用:表示年龄,号码,级别等 定义方式 使用方法 算数运算(+, , , ...
分类:
编程语言 时间:
2019-07-30 21:51:39
阅读次数:
116
第八章:文件操作(IO)技术 116.写入文件,文件底层关系 一:简介 1.一个完整的程序一般都包括存储和读取,如果没有执行实际的存储python执行完操作数据就消失了。实际开发中我们经常需要从外部存储介质(硬盘,光盘,U盘等)读取数据或者将程序产生的数据存储到文件中实现“持久化”保存。 2.很多文 ...
分类:
编程语言 时间:
2019-07-30 21:56:10
阅读次数:
152
1 # 1.键盘录入的字符串(假设字符串中只包含小写字母和空格)进行加密操作, 2 # 加密的规则是a变d,b变e,c变f,??,x变a,y变b,z变c,空格不变,返回加密后的字符串 3 # 97 98 99 100 x = 120(97) y = 121(98) z = 122(99) 4 5 c... ...
分类:
编程语言 时间:
2019-07-30 21:56:29
阅读次数:
166
粗略的讲一下这两种算法,为老年痴呆做好准备(ノへ ̄、) DFS: 如上图,你将搜索整张图,而DFS的搜索方法就是,先一味的往前走!走到某个尽头后发现无路可走,后退。咦?后退一步有一个分岔口,这里有多个支路,选择一条没走过的继续走,碰到死胡同,后退,又到了这个分岔口,再去选择没走过的路,直到无路可走, ...
分类:
编程语言 时间:
2019-07-30 22:01:41
阅读次数:
144
一、加入maven依赖 二、加入yml配置(注意redis节点是在spring节点里面的) 三、解决通过redisTemplate插入到缓存数据库中文乱码问题(SpringBoot启动会自动装配@Configuration) 四、加入redis工具类 RedisUtil.java import ja ...
分类:
编程语言 时间:
2019-07-30 22:02:04
阅读次数:
150
1、启动IPython的方法:在cmd中通过ipython命令启动IPython命令行或者在cmd的敲jupyter-notebook命令,获取网址然后用浏览器 登录,打开网站界面的IPython 2、代码中的注释:单行注释-以#和空格开头的部分 多行注释-三个引号开头,三个引号结尾 3、变量和类型 ...
分类:
编程语言 时间:
2019-07-30 22:04:47
阅读次数:
164
Web Worker线程处理 1 浏览器把所有事件都通过操作系统安排到事件队列中(例如:你去一个·窗口买菜,需要排队);浏览器使用单线程处理队列中的事件和执行用户代码(也就是单线程;web workers除外)。 因此,浏览器每次只能处理这些任务中的一个,并且任意一个任务都能阻止其他任务的执行。 2 ...
分类:
编程语言 时间:
2019-07-30 22:08:15
阅读次数:
126
1.1Python介绍 Python的创始人为吉多.范罗苏姆。1989年的圣诞节期间,决心开发脚本解释程序,作为ABC语言的一种继承。 Python之父所叙述的(GUIdovanRossum)Python是以喜剧团体Monty Python(巨蟒小组)的名字命名的。 1 1.2Python的主要应用 ...
分类:
编程语言 时间:
2019-07-30 23:18:17
阅读次数:
147
Needleman–Wunsch 算法的代码实现 ...
分类:
编程语言 时间:
2019-07-30 23:19:15
阅读次数:
174